#0c9d68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c9d68 is composed of 4.7% red, 61.6%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.8%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 158.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 33.1%. #0c9d68 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ffd0 with #003b00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#0c9d68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c9d68 has RGB values of R:12, G:157,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 826728.

Shades and Tints of #0c9d68
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b07 is the darkest color, while #f8fefc is the lightest one.
